[WHLSL] Auto initialize local variables
https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=198426

Reviewed by Myles Maxfield.

Source/WebCore:

This patch implements zero-filling for local variables in two parts:
1. We add a new pass, autoInitializeVariables, which makes any variable declaration
without an initializer call the default constructor for the variable's type.
Since we auto generate the default constructor, it's a native function whose
implementation we control.

2. Each native constructor is implemented as a memset(&value, sizeof(value), 0).
This memset is an inlined loop in each constructor. The reason this turns
everything into zero is that for every primitive type, the "zero" value is
represented as all zeroes in memory: float, int, pointers, etc.
